New efficient method for activation of dormant chains in pseudoliving radical polymerization
Résumé
With the use of the competitive inhibition method and ESR spectroscopy, it is shown that, in pseudoliving radical polymerization, the rate constant of decomposition of PS and poly(acrylic acid) adducts with nitroxide radicals significantly increases as the polarity of a medium increases. This phenomenon opens a new approach to the activation of chains in nitroxide-mediated polymerization. © 2011 Pleiades Publishing, Ltd.
